I often talk about vignettes; a term usually reserved in the written world for a short description, a portrayal or a summary, think of a scene in a book described as such so as you can visualise it, and so in transferring that to the wonderful world of interiors think of it as a cluster of items that tell a story, just as the written vignette would. I have often posted about creating walls but negative spaces are important too. Just because you have a blank space doesn’t mean you have to fill it. Gallery walls are a popular choice to fill up a wall and convey your personality, however a single statement piece can do the same.
